Freshworks add AI integration to digital assistant

Freshworks Inc. today announced new GPT-based conversational enhancements to Freshworks’ natively-built AI powered assistant, Freddy. Using OpenAI’s ChatGPT and underlying large language models, the latest generative AI capabilities of Freddy help a wide range of customer-facing professionals work faster, smarter, and more effectively. Customer service agents respond quickly to customers and employees in the right tone, marketers compose more compelling copy in a fraction of the time, and salespeople craft powerful emails that hook in a prospect.

Conversational AI will be embedded via Freddy across Freshworks’ entire customer and employee suite of products. Customer support agents will deliver faster issue resolution and have higher quality conversations with customers. Marketers will receive smart customer segmentation and optimized email content to maximize campaign efficacy. Sellers will close more deals through recommendations on opportunities with highest potential.

Today, Freshworks customers participating in the Freddy AI beta programs are able to:

● Summarize Conversations: Support agents using Freshchat can view an automatic summary of customer conversations to gain context, rather than reading through an entire conversation before responding.

● Rephrase Responses: Support agents can replace casual language with more formal and clear responses.

● Autocomplete Content: Support agents can save keystrokes and respond faster to customer inquiries, with predictive sentence completion.

● Generate Articles: Support agents can save time by creating contextual knowledge-base articles and FAQs using generative AI and simple prompts.

● Write Email Copy: Marketers using Freshmarketer, Freshworks’ marketing automation suite, can write better email copy in less time to improve open rates and engagement. Sellers can create personalized emails tailored to individual prospects’ specific needs and pain points.
